Job description

As a Senior Technical Program Manager for Site Reliability, you will plan, execute, and deliver programs that improve the reliability, scalability, and efficiency of our infrastructure and services. Working under the direction of senior program and engineering leadership, you will coordinate cross-functional teams across engineering, product, and operations to apply SRE best practices, tools, and processes. The ideal candidate is highly organized, comfortable coordinating technical work across multiple teams, and has strong follow-through to deliver results on time and within scope. You will report on program progress to stakeholders and leadership, translating technical detail into clear, actionable updates.

This position is an individual contributor role reporting to the Senior Director, Cloud and Production Engineering.

Responsibility

  • Manage end-to-end delivery of SRE programs, including incident management, release management, observability, automation, and capacity planning, to support system reliability and performance
  • Coordinate work across teams of software engineers, SREs, DevOps teams, and stakeholders to align on priorities, resolve blockers, and track technical deliverables, timelines, and dependencies
  • Prepare status updates, dashboards, and reports that highlight program status, milestones, challenges, and outcomes for stakeholders and leadership
  • Partner with Incident Commanders to support post-incident reviews, help drive root cause analysis, and track preventive measures to minimize downtime and improve system resilience
  • Communicate program status, risks, and outcomes to stakeholders, translating technical details into business impact

Requirements

  • 8+ years of professional experience in the High-Tech Industry, including 5+ years of experience in technical program management or site reliability engineering (SRE) supporting SRE platform and infrastructure for SaaS products and services
  • Experience managing technically complex programs involving 25+ team members, with a demonstrated ability to deliver under deadlines
  • Experience presenting program plans and updates to leadership and stakeholders
  • Experience with SRE principles, including observability, incident response, and infrastructure automation
  • Experience with distributed systems, cloud platforms (e.g., AWS, Azure, GCP), and container orchestration (e.g., Kubernetes)
  • Experience with CI/CD pipelines, infrastructure as code (e.g., Terraform, Ansible), and monitoring tools (e.g., Prometheus, Grafana)
  • Experience building dashboards and taking a data-driven approach to projects
  • Experience with project management tools (e.g., Jira, Asana, Microsoft Project) and agile/scrum frameworks
  • Experience managing competing priorities
  • Bachelor’s degree in Computer Science, Engineering, or a related technical field; or equivalent experience

Preferred

  • Experience supporting the definition and implementation of SLOs/SLIs for large-scale systems
  • Understanding of setting OKRs and managing multiple deliverables
  • Exposure to incident response processes or chaos engineering programs
  • Familiarity with DevOps software development methodologies
  • Strong attention to detail, follow-through, and drive to push projects forward, including in ambiguous or challenging situations
  • Strong communication and presentation skills
  • Strong problem-solving and analytical skills, with a focus on driving measurable outcomes

About the company

Docusign brings agreements to life. Over 1.5 million customers and more than a billion people in over 180 countries use Docusign solutions to accelerate the process of doing business and simplify people’s lives. With intelligent agreement management, Docusign unleashes business-critical data that is trapped inside of documents. Until now, these were disconnected from business systems of record, costing businesses time, money, and opportunity. Using Docusign’s Intelligent Agreement Management platform, companies can create, commit, and manage agreements with solutions created by the #1 company in e-signature and contract lifecycle management (CLM).
